The State Bar of Michigan Practice Management Resource Center will present the webinar “Zoom Training for Lawyers and Using It Securely” on Wednesday, May 26, from 2 to 3 p.m. via Zoom.
As lawyers moved to working remotely, they flocked in droves to Zoom for video conferencing. As they quickly learned, it was easy to use, and their clients loved it too. Zoom is rich in features, but beware; in order to use Zoom ethically and competently attorneys need to become educated about using Zoom securely.
Many of the stories bemoaning Zoom’s supposed insecurity were a result of user error. Zoom now has end-to-end encryption which allows attorneys to comply with their ethical duties to be competent and to keep client data secure. Speaking at webinar training will be Sharon Nelson and John Simek.
